The story of Samuel W Hubbell Jr began in 1884 in Akron Twp Tuscola County, Michigan. In 1930, Samuel W Hubbell Jr resided in Elba, Lapeer, Michigan. Samuel W Hubbell Jr married Florence J Nixon, and had children including Leo Hubbell, Marjorie Hubbell, James S Hubbell, Gerald T Hubbell. Samuel W Hubbell Jr passed away in 1939 in Davison, Genesee, Michigan, USA.
